Hart steel is 63 supposedly. I have no idea on how significant the 3 increments are though. The only blades ive ever felt to be noticebly harder were TIs. The rest of them including sheffield solingen of what ive ever honed feel the same as the gds. Whatever thats worth.
 
The Titan is definitely not shave ready as it ships. I did some bevel setting work last night and it still rquires some additional work.

I am getting more and more certain that these things are ground in Ningbo at the GD factory. Same large heel stabilizer, same snaggletooth heel spur, same non-symetric roundpoint tip.

Don't get me wrong, I like the razor, as I do GDs, but it is not a shave ready out of the box razor some may have been hoping for. It needs the same base mods a GD does (heel stabilizer reduction, heel profile smoothing). Other than that, it seems to be honing up OK.

Mine arrived yesterday.
I put it to the test today and it worked.
Out of the box, it could shave arms hair. After stropping on linen (2x50) and leather (2x50) it passed a week HHT.
It shaved me fine.
Not the best shave, but not the worst either.
The shave-readyness was in the same ballpark as my Dovo renaissance when it arrived new.
As for the overall feel. That thing is heavy. I am not sure the blade is the 7/8 it claims. I'll measure it later when I get a chance.
The scales are nicely done on mine. Heavy yes, but come on, who proudly shaves like a man and whimpers about his fingers getting tired for a couple extra grams?
